You are about to report the tutorial shown below for review. Please only report if there is a problem with it.
Thanks.
Intelligent data keeps Swing simple Java / Swing
Learn a technique called iData, or intelligent data. You can use the iData architecture to create a central repository of data within your application. By doing so, you'll more fully separate data from presentation and produce code that's cleaner and easier to maintain. There's even an open source toolkit available with sample code to help you get started.